Software licenses MCQs Quiz | Class 10

This quiz covers essential concepts for Class X Computer Applications (Code 165), specifically from Unit 3: Cyber Ethics. Dive into multiple-choice questions focusing on Software licenses, including Proprietary vs licensed use and compliance basics. Test your knowledge, then review your answers and download a detailed PDF answer sheet for future reference.

Understanding Software Licenses and Cyber Ethics

Software licenses are crucial for defining how users can legally use, distribute, and modify software. They are a fundamental part of cyber ethics, ensuring respect for intellectual property and maintaining legal compliance in the digital world. Understanding different types of licenses helps users make informed decisions and prevents misuse of software.

Proprietary vs. Licensed Use

Software primarily falls into two broad categories based on its licensing model:

  • Proprietary Software: This type of software is owned by an individual or a company, and its source code is typically closed. Users must obtain a license to use it, which specifies the terms of use, number of installations, duration, and other restrictions. Examples include Microsoft Windows, Adobe Photoshop, and many commercial games. Modification, redistribution, or reverse engineering is generally prohibited without explicit permission.
  • Open Source Software (OSS): In contrast, open source software makes its source code publicly available, allowing users to view, modify, and distribute it under specific open-source licenses (e.g., GNU GPL, MIT License). While often free to use, “free” here refers to “freedom” rather than “zero cost,” as support or advanced features might require payment. Examples include Linux, Mozilla Firefox, and VLC Media Player.

Other Common License Types:

  • Freeware: Software available for use at no monetary cost, often for an unlimited time, but without the source code. It is typically proprietary. Examples: Google Chrome, Skype.
  • Shareware: Software provided for free on a trial basis, often for a limited time or with limited functionality, to encourage users to purchase the full version. Examples: WinRAR (trial period), many games with demo versions.
  • Public Domain Software: Software that has no copyright, meaning anyone can use, modify, and distribute it without restrictions.

Compliance Basics

Software license compliance means adhering to the terms and conditions outlined in the End-User License Agreement (EULA) or other licensing agreements. Non-compliance can lead to serious legal consequences, including fines, lawsuits, and damage to reputation. Key aspects of compliance include:

  • Understanding EULA: Always read and understand the EULA before installing or using software.
  • Authorized Use: Ensuring software is installed on the correct number of devices, used by authorized users, and for its intended purpose as specified by the license.
  • No Piracy: Avoiding unauthorized copying, distribution, or modification of copyrighted software. Software piracy is illegal and unethical.
  • Regular Audits: Organizations often conduct internal audits to ensure all software installations are properly licensed.

Proprietary vs. Open Source Software Comparison

Feature Proprietary Software Open Source Software
Source Code Closed, not available to public Open, publicly available
Cost Typically paid (licensed) Often free (freedom-wise), but support/features may cost
Modification Not allowed (without permission) Allowed and encouraged
Redistribution Restricted Allowed (under license terms)
Examples MS Windows, Adobe Photoshop Linux, Mozilla Firefox

Quick Revision Points:

  • Software licenses define legal use and distribution.
  • Proprietary software has closed source, requires paid licenses.
  • Open source software has open source, allows modification/distribution.
  • Freeware is free to use but closed source.
  • Shareware is ‘try before you buy’.
  • EULA contains terms and conditions for software use.
  • Software piracy is illegal unauthorized copying/distribution.
  • Compliance avoids legal penalties and respects intellectual property.

Practice Questions:

  1. Which term describes the legal agreement between the software developer and the end-user?
  2. What is the primary difference in source code availability between proprietary and open-source software?
  3. Give an example of software that typically falls under the freeware category.
  4. Why is it important for individuals and organizations to ensure software license compliance?
  5. If you download a game and can play it for 30 days before it asks you to purchase a full license, what type of software is it likely to be?

Author

  • CBSE Quiz Editorial Team

    Content created and reviewed by the CBSE Quiz Editorial Team based on the latest NCERT textbooks and CBSE syllabus. Our goal is to help students practice concepts clearly, confidently, and exam-ready through well-structured MCQs and revision content.